Description of pharmacological action

Products for use in dentistry. ATS A01A D11. The use of the herbal anti-inflammatory component of chamomile infusion and local anesthetics, lidocaine and polidocanol 600 (macrogol lauryl ether), in a low dose specially selected for children, prevents the occurrence of pain during the eruption of baby teeth. Chamomile tincture: anti-inflammatory herbal component. Lidocaine hydrochloride: local anesthetic, analgesic component in an effective, but safe dose (0.34%). Polidocanol 600 (macrogol lauryl ether): local anesthetic, analgesic component, is well retained on the oral mucosa and has a long-lasting therapeutic effect. The drug does not cause dental caries.

How to use

Dentinox is very easy to use. Below we will provide a detailed diagram of the application of this drug.

Transparent gel in a tube

Dry the gums a little with a sterile cloth. This is done so that the drug is not immediately swallowed and has time to exert its beneficial effect.

Squeeze out a small portion from the tube, about the size of a pea. Then a cotton swab or a clean finger is dipped into the mixture and the product is applied to the child’s gums.

The baby should not drink or eat for five minutes after the procedure: this measure will help the drug stay on the gums longer so that the components have time to take effect.

Apply the product three times a day , no more. The optimal time for the procedure is after meals and at night. The duration of the course is not limited: Dentinox can be used as long as the child is teething.

Use in pediatrics

The drug can be used if the child is already one year old. For children under one year of age, Dentinox gel is approved for use only in consultation with a doctor .

Dentinox is not entirely suitable for infants under 10 months of age, as it causes partial numbness of the tongue.

Due to this action, the baby may begin to choke on his own saliva, since his ability to swallow will be partially paralyzed.

In addition to this danger, increased secretion of saliva through the mouth can lead to irritation of the child's skin. Sometimes small children also bite their lips and tongue because they do not feel pain due to numbness.

Additional Information

The gel is stored at a temperature no higher than +25 degrees out of the reach of children. The shelf life of the drug is 5 years; after opening the tube, Dentinox should be used within 12 months. The product is sold in pharmacies and is available without a prescription.

Which gel is better to choose

To determine which teething gels help best, first of all, you need to familiarize yourself with their composition. Thus, the effectiveness of drugs containing lidocaine and other anesthetics directly depends on the amount of these components in them - the higher it is, the faster the pain relief effect occurs. And although pain relief occurs almost instantly, its return occurs just as quickly - usually 20 minutes after applying the gel. Anesthetic-based products include: Dentol, Kamistad, Kalgel and Dentinox.

Another type of no less effective gels for teething are preparations based on completely natural or semi-synthetic components. For example, these include: Cholisal, Baby Doctor and Pansoral. Compared to anesthetic-based gels, these products may have a less pronounced but longer-lasting analgesic effect, which is the result of not just blocking pain with plant substances, but eliminating the cause of its development - inflammation of the gum mucosa.

In general, all of the listed dental gels for newborns or teething children, in addition to their own advantages, have a common drawback - the risk of developing allergies. Therefore, when choosing a gel for teething, you should focus both on the allergic status of the baby and on the previously announced features of the action of each of the groups of drugs.

Thus, gels with an anesthetic will be more effective in a situation where a child has severe pain, which cannot be relieved by natural ingredients. And gels for infants based on plant substances are best suited for moderate deterioration in health, when natural pain relief by reducing inflammation will be sufficient.

Compound

To make dental solution and gel, the same substances are used to provide a therapeutic effect.

  • Lidocaine hydrochloride (3.4 mg/1 g).
  • Lauromacrogol 600 (3.2 mg/1 g).
  • Tincture of chamomile inflorescences.

To enhance the effect of the active components, the following chemical compounds are used:

  • sorbitol;
  • disodium edetate;
  • xylitol;
  • polysorbate-20;
  • propylene glycol;
  • sodium saccharinate;
  • carbomer;
  • levomenthol;
  • sodium hydroxide;
  • distilled water.

Gel characteristics : uniform consistency, greenish-yellow color, recognizable aroma of menthol and chamomile.

The medicine is packaged in 10 g tubes.

Characteristics of the drops : yellow-green liquid without inclusions, specific menthol and chamomile aroma.

The medicine is bottled in dark glass bottles with a volume of 10 ml.

Regardless of the form, the product is packaged in a cardboard box, which also includes instructions.

Overdose

During clinical trials, not a single case of intoxication was identified. This is due to low absorption of anesthetics.

At the same time, the manufacturer indicates the need to follow the clear instructions in the instructions, especially with regard to dosage.

It is not recommended to increase it or increase the frequency of treatments.

Violation can lead to serious consequences:

  • tissue redness;
  • swelling;
  • bronchospasm;
  • angioedema;
  • anaphylactic shock.

Side effects

Medicinal product in packaging

The gel is theoretically capable of causing allergic reactions of the following nature:

  • burning sensation;
  • skin rashes of diathesis type;
  • irritation of the oral mucosa.

In severe cases, Quincke's edema is possible.

If any allergic reaction occurs, application should be stopped immediately. Then rinse the gums with water and consult a doctor.

If you use the composition in recommended doses, the likelihood of side effects is extremely low.

An overdose increases the effect of the medicine: severe numbness of the tongue may develop, and swallowing becomes difficult.

Saliva is produced abundantly : there is a danger that the baby may choke. It is important to prevent abuse of this drug.

When will the effect take place?

The composition has the taste and smell of chamomile and is quite pleasant, so the baby lets you apply it calmly.

The positive analgesic effect occurs quickly and lasts approximately two hours. Some parents find this period of time too short, but for minor discomfort the drug may be helpful. The gel has a calming effect: after applying it, children fall asleep well.

If Dentinox does not have the expected positive effect, you should consult your pediatrician. Most likely, the specialist will prescribe a different drug.
